Welcome aboard — quick context since you're new to the Glimmerdoc codebase. Editors granted access at the space level can still view child pages marked restricted, because the ACL resolver checks only the page's direct role list. Expected behavior: child pages should inherit the most restrictive parent rule unless overridden. Repro: create a space, restrict a child page to Admins, then open it as an Editor. Priority is high since the Fernvale team hit this in production. The failing build is identified below.

session token of kagup-hahaf = htk3_2b8

Ticket: Config drift on Nightglass backfill scheduler

Heads up — the Nightglass scheduler that runs our nightly data backfills has drifted from what's in the repo. Someone hand-edited the prod box (probably during the Lakefen incident) and now retry windows and concurrency caps don't match source control. Nothing looks malicious, but since you're reviewing this quarter anyway, flagging it so we can get sign-off before re-baselining. No data exposure that I can see. For your review, the values currently live on the box are below.

deployment values, kawip-kafog:
belath:
  pin: 3709
  tenant: ulaox
  seal: seal_25075386
  metrics_host: metrics.belath.halixhq.test
  standby_team: gormir
  escalation: wenys-fenwyn
  nonce: 26e5f7

Heads up: if the Lintrock baseline file in the Quarrow repo drifts from main, CI fails with a "stale baseline" error even when the code is fine. Quick fix is to regenerate the baseline on a clean checkout and re-push. If a customer build is blocked, confirm the failing run matches the token below before escalating.

build token for yadug-yagag: htk21_c863c33eb8b82c0c9c152

## Postmortem Follow-up: Stale Cache in Quillbox

Quick context for reviewers: the stale-cache bug came from the TTL being read once at boot and never refreshed, so config pushes silently did nothing. The fix reloads cache settings on each sweep. To sanity-check the patch, compare it against the values the service currently runs with, listed below.

config for yahof-tajop:
zorath:
  pin: 7493
  metrics_host: metrics.zorath.tolvaqsys.internal
  tenant: praiel
  seal: seal_fd9cd4f1